The restaurant Dunyā, also known as Dunyā Mediterranean Bistro & Wine Bar, is a Mediterranean restaurant nestled in the vibrant Polk Gulch neighborhood of San Francisco. You’ll discover a cozy and trendy atmosphere perfect for a casual meal or a special evening out.
This spot is particularly celebrated for its great wine list, offering an impressive selection to complement your dining experience. Whether you’re looking for healthy options or small plates, Dunyā provides a welcoming setting for all.
Dunyā offers a dining experience where the culinary creations often hit the mark, with many appreciating the flavorful dishes and the quality of the ingredients. Guests frequently commend the friendly and attentive staff, noting a generally first-class approach to service that makes for a comfortable visit.
However, the overall value proposition at Dunyā can be a point of contention, with some finding the offerings a bit pricey for what’s delivered. While the atmosphere is often described as warm and inviting, there are occasional remarks about comfort or noise that might detract from the experience.

Looking at the bigger picture, Dunyā holds a solid Restaurant Score of 7.1, which places it firmly in the good category. Customer feedback, gathered from 452 opinions, shows a Customer Satisfaction of 69.7%.
This indicates a generally positive reception, though it’s a mixed bag for some, with 315 positive remarks against 108 negative ones. Digging into the specifics, Food (7.4) and Service (7) are clear strong suits, consistently earning good marks from patrons.
The Ambience (6.8) also contributes positively to the experience. However, the Value (3.7) aspect struggles, falling into the poor range, suggesting that pricing is a notable concern for many diners.
Overall, Dunyā presents a compelling case for a visit, especially if you prioritize well-prepared dishes and attentive hospitality. With a Recommendation Score of 7.2, it suggests a positive experience for most, indicating it’s a place many would happily suggest to others.
If you’re seeking a meal where the food and service shine, and you don’t mind a potentially higher price point, Dunyā is certainly worth considering. However, be mindful of the value aspect and potential inconsistencies in the dining environment.
When it comes to the food, this spot generally hits the mark, boasting a 7.4 score and a 73.2% customer satisfaction rate. Many diners rave about the delicious food and flavorful variety, with the mezze platter and tender lamb often stealing the show. Based on 188 positive remarks out of 257 total, guests frequently highlight the fresh ingredients and excellent preparation.
However, not every dish is a winner. Some experiences, noted in 46 negative comments, point to food being bland or lacking flavor. There are also occasional concerns about dry chicken or chewy lamb, and a few feel the cuisine isnt always authentically Mediterranean.

When it comes to service, this spot generally hits the mark with a good score of 7 and a solid 70.5% customer satisfaction. Based on 67 positive remarks out of 95 total, many guests raved about the attentive service and friendly staff. Quick food timing and even thoughtful gestures like complimentary glasses of wine really stood out, making for a pleasant dining experience.
However, it's not all smooth sailing, with 26 negative comments pointing to areas for improvement. Some diners encountered slow service, annoyed waiters, or perceived incompetence. There were also instances of loud, unprofessional staff, and even uncomfortable interactions, suggesting consistency can sometimes be an issue.

The ambience here really shines, with many guests loving the overall feel! With 58 positive remarks out of 83 total, people frequently praise the atmosphere, vibe, cozy spot, and romantic setting. The warm, inviting decor, beautiful interior design, and comfortable seating options, including lovely outdoor spots, contribute to a generally positive experience, reflected in a good score of 6.8.
However, its not all sunshine and roses, as some aspects could use a little polish. There were 23 negative comments, often pointing to issues like "noise, " "temperature, " "uncomfortable chairs, " and even a "cleaning smell. " Guests sometimes found the space tiny and cramped, leading to loud noise levels and uncomfortable seating, which can detract from the otherwise pleasant atmosphere.
Customer satisfaction sits at a mixed 69.9%, indicating theres room for improvement.

A few guests found the value to be quite good, noting that the prices were reasonably priced and très correct. These 2 positive remarks suggest that for some, the cost felt fair, especially considering the variety of dishes offered. However, the overall sentiment leans heavily towards disappointment, reflected in a low score of 3.7 and customer satisfaction at a mere 11.8%.
Many of the 13 negative comments, out of 17 total, frequently mentioned the food being overpriced or pricey. Concerns often revolved around the amount you get for the price point, with some feeling it was too expensive for the quality.

On average, you’ll spend around 43 per person – from 84 guests. That puts the restaurant in the $41–$50 category. For a Mediterranean Restaurant in San Francisco, that’s comfortably mid-range, perhaps leaning slightly higher.
Interestingly, while the average is 43, a good chunk of diners actually spend less, often in the $21–$30 range. This suggests a nice blend of more affordable choices and some premium options that push the average up.
